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Ritchie savored the excitement he was sensing in the darkness of the room. Not the excitement of adrenaline induced fear but the excitement of adrenaline pumped anxiety and anticipation. This was the promised feast that Abdullah had turned into a nightmare, that night, almost two months before. He had been an unkind host this Bedu-made-in America Abdullah. He had grievously injured his trusting guests, had been cunning in his deception, and merciless in his cruelty. Grievously he had erred and grievously he was going to pay for his sin. He could no longer be trusted, this raving mad dog of an Arab. He had made a mistake of major proportions in betraying the friendship of an American. In a series of murderous adventures, Glassier takes terrorism to the center of the Rub al-Khali Desert. To his surprise, this area also known as the Empty Quarter is not only full of oil, but also of love, hatred, sex, drugs, and above all-mirages-the ultimate level playing field.
